  1. John Greyson’s acclaimed 1996 hit, LILIES, is an adaptation by Michel Marc Bouchard and Linda Gaboriau of Bouchard’s own play Lilies. The film depicts a play being performed in a prison by the inmates. Through recollections and confessions, this gay classic reveals a love kept secret for decades.

    Lilies: Directed by John Greyson. With Ian D. Clark, Marcel Sabourin, Aubert Pallascio, Jason Cadieux. When a bishop comes to a prison to hear the confession of an old friend he is forced to watch a play, performed by the inmates, about their youth together, love and betrayal.
